About the role
Responsibilities
- Manage short- and long-term technology strategy and capital planning for the station.
- Oversee day-to-day operations including equipment integration and maintenance for studios, control rooms, post-production, and transmission.
- Lead engineering, IT, and production teams in a 24/7/365 broadcast environment.
- Ensure compliance with FCC rules, OSHA standards, and critical IT security policies.
- Manage business continuity, disaster recovery, and cybersecurity contingency plans.
- Maintain financial responsibility for the engineering department, including budgeting and expense approvals.
- Manage vendor contracts, technology leases, and facility maintenance services.
- Monitor daily on-air technical quality and lead workflow improvements for on-air and online products.

About the Company
TEGNA Inc. (NYSE: TGNA) helps people thrive in their local communities by providing the trusted local news and services that matter most. With 64 television stations in 51 U.S. markets, TEGNA reaches more than 100 million people monthly across the web, mobile apps, streaming, and linear television. KREM 2 is the TEGNA-owned CBS affiliate in Spokane.
